Step 1
Turn your Instant Pot to saute, and add in your oil, sausage and onion. You will want to cook until the onions soften and the sausage is browned. This will take about 5 minutes.
Step 2
Once that is done, stir in your garlic and give it a quick stir.
Step 3
Pour in your chicken broth and use a wooden spoon to scrape the bottom of your pressure cooker. You need to remove any stuck on bits, as it will cause a burn notice.
Step 4
Once bottom is cleaned, turn the saute mode off. Pour in your black eyed peas, bay leaves, thyme, and ham. Top with tomatoes, and do not stir.
Step 5
Put lid on the pressure cooker, and set the valve to sealing. Cook manual or pressure cook on high for 20 minutes. You will naturally release for 15 minutes.
Step 6
After the 15 minutes release any leftover pressure and remove the electric pressure cooker lid.
Step 7
Remove bay leaves, stir and serve up your black eyed peas!
